Governor Reports High Levels Of Coronavirus Deaths And Cases Wednesday

kycovid19.ky.gov

The daily report on coronavirus cases across Kentucky continue to demonstrate widescale spread of the disease.  Much emphasis this week is on vaccinations.

Governor Beshear announced Wednesday the fourth highest daily COVID-19 case count and the third highest report of new coronavirus deaths.  The governor’s office reported 4560 cases and 47 deaths. The positivity rate stands at 12.29%. 

Governor Beshear says the Commonwealth will pass 3000 deaths, something he called “tragic.”  He says further loss of life can be stopped with mask wearing and following rules and restrictions. 

The governor has indicated new information about the state’s vaccination efforts will come Thursday.?
